Contextual Info: HPFF12 Notification Appliance Circuit NAC Expander Power Supply Description The Honeywell HPFF12 and HPFF12CM are Notification Appliance Circuit (NAC) Expander Power Supplies designed to extend the power capabilities of existing NACs and provide power for auxiliary devices. The HPFF12 connects to any 12 or 24V Fire Alarm Control Panel (FACP) or |
